Timeless Principles That Make Interiors Feel Effortless
Begin with function. Every successful room starts by mapping how it’s used: conversation, work, dining, play, or rest. Anchor the plan with a clear focal point (a fireplace, view, or primary artwork) and protect circulation paths of roughly 36 inches so people move comfortably without skirting furniture. Think adjacency, too: a reading chair pairs naturally with a side table and lamp; a breakfast nook thrives near morning light and the kitchen.
Balance creates visual calm. Symmetry—matching lamps flanking a sofa—reads orderly; asymmetry—offset art with a floor lamp—adds energy. Repeat elements to build rhythm: echo a wood tone from the dining table in picture frames, or carry a brushed brass finish from cabinet pulls to a pendant. This repetition feels cohesive without being monotonous.
Scale and proportion prevent common mistakes. Choose a rug that allows front sofa legs to rest on it, not a postage stamp under the coffee table. Aim for a coffee table about two-thirds the sofa length. Hang art with its center around 57 inches from the floor for a gallery-calibrated sightline. For pendants over a dining table, leave about 30–34 inches from tabletop to fixture and keep the fixture roughly 12 inches narrower than the table to avoid crowding.
Layered lighting is nonnegotiable. Combine ambient (ceiling), task (desk and reading lamps), and accent (sconces, picture lights) to modulate mood and function. Consider color temperature: 2700K feels warm and cozy for living spaces; 3000–3500K supports task zones like kitchens. High-CRI bulbs render colors faithfully, especially important if you love nuanced paint and textiles.
Color and materiality shape emotion. Use the 60–30–10 guideline: 60% main color (walls, large rug), 30% secondary (sofa, curtains), 10% accents (pillows, art). Watch undertones so “greige” walls don’t clash with cool gray flooring. Mix textures—linen with velvet, matte plaster with glazed ceramic—to add depth. Contrast is powerful: pair a rustic oak table with sleek black metal chairs, or a smooth marble side table beside a nubby wool sofa to spark interest.
Don’t forget negative space. Breathing room around objects makes them feel intentional and elevates even budget pieces. Build storage into the architecture where possible—bench seating with drawers, wall-mounted shelves between studs—to keep surfaces clear. Lastly, invite life indoors. A biophilic touch—plants, natural fibers, daylight—reduces stress and softens hard edges, while durable, low-VOC finishes and timeless lines make a design more sustainable over time.
From Inspiration to Plan: A Practical Workflow You Can Actually Follow
Start with a snapshot of reality. Measure the room (length, width, ceiling height), note door and window swings, outlets, vents, and radiators. A quick sketch with dimensions prevents costly missteps, like a sectional blocking a return vent or a bookcase fighting a window casing. List pain points (poor lighting, clutter, no landing zone) and daily rituals (yoga at dawn, kids’ homework at 5 p.m.). These insights guide decisions better than chasing trends.
Define the mood in words before hunting products: airy, grounded, coastal, urbane, warm, restrained. Then translate mood into materials and colors—oak and linen for calm; walnut, leather, and bronze for warmth; white plaster and terracotta for Mediterranean sun. Use a digital or physical mood board to lock your color palette, finishes, and key references. Aim for three anchor materials (a wood tone, a metal finish, and a textile) and let everything else harmonize. Next, do the space plan. At minimum, map furniture footprints to scale: sofa, chairs, dining, storage. Check that walkways clear 30–36 inches, door swings aren’t obstructed, and power is available for floor lamps or a media console. Size rugs to define zones; go big in open concepts to unify seating and shrink rugs in nooks to create intimacy.
Design a layered lighting plan. Baseline ambient light with a ceiling fixture or track; add task spots at desks and reading perches; sprinkle accent light onto shelves or art. Dimmer switches stretch the room’s personality from bright and focused to soft and cinematic. For kitchens or work zones, ensure even illumination across counters and avoid casting shadows by placing task lights in front of you rather than behind.
Prioritize purchases by impact. Big surfaces (rugs, paint, window treatments) and major seating set the tone; accent tables and decor follow. Organize a simple budget in tiers: must‑haves (sofa, bed, rug), nice‑to‑haves (statement lighting, art), later (linen upgrades, occasional chairs). If you’re short on time, phase the project by zone: finish the entry’s drop zone and lighting first so daily life improves immediately while larger items ship. Real-World Scenarios and Design Solutions That Deliver
Small studio, big ambitions. In a 350‑square‑foot studio, treat function like a Swiss Army knife. Zone the space with a large rug for the “living room,” a slender console as a desk-by-day/dining-by-night, and a bookcase or open slat screen to carve out a sleep niche without blocking light. Opt for a wall bed or elevated loft to double daytime floor area. Choose leggy furniture to show more floor, deploy mirrors opposite windows to bounce daylight, and embrace light, low‑contrast textiles to reduce visual clutter. A rail of hooks, under‑bed drawers, and a storage ottoman keep necessities close yet invisible. Layer a plant shelf near the window to add height and softly partition zones—biophilic elements make compact spaces feel breathable.
Rental-friendly refresh without losing your deposit. Lean on removable tactics: peel‑and‑stick wallpaper to add pattern to a single wall; a renter’s backsplash in the kitchen; swapped hardware for cabinets and doors; and plug‑in sconces or picture lights to layer lighting where hardwiring isn’t possible. Use tension‑mounted rods and linen panels to disguise basic blinds and improve acoustics. Lay an oversized area rug over tired carpet to reset the palette. Introduce cohesion by repeating two finishes—say, matte black metal and natural oak—across frames, lamps, and side tables. Keep paint neutral if required, but dial character through pillows, throws, and art with a controlled 60–30–10 palette so the room reads curated, not chaotic.
Family living room built for real life. Start with performance fabrics and slipcovers for sofas and chairs; a weltless silhouette resists snagging and looks tailored. Choose a modular sectional to adapt as kids grow, a closed‑storage media console to hide games and cords, and a soft‑close toy cabinet for quick cleanup. A cushioned, lidded ottoman does triple duty: table, storage, footrest. Washable rugs (cotton blends or performance fibers) shrug off spills. Zone lighting by activity: bright ambient for homework, task lamps at reading chairs, and warm accent lights for movie nights—dimmers keep the room flexible. Integrate a charging drawer or catch‑all at the entry side of the room to corral devices and cut clutter at the source.
Design tuned to climate and regional character. Coastal or sun‑drenched interiors thrive on breathable materials: limewash, linen, rattan, and terracotta tiles that stay cool underfoot. Use blades or DC fans to move air efficiently and specify finishes that stand up to salt and humidity. For northern latitudes with long winters, chase warmth via wood species with honey tones, layered textiles, and 2700K lamps to counter blue daylight. A Scandinavian approach—clean lines, pale woods, textured wools—keeps spaces bright, while metallic accents in brass or champagne bounce precious light.

Parking Services Ltd: Transforming Modern Parking Solutions
![]()
In today’s fast-paced urban environment, efficient parking management has become a necessity rather than a luxury. With the increasing number of vehicles on the road, businesses, municipalities, and property owners are constantly seeking reliable ways to manage parking spaces effectively. This is where Parking Services Ltd steps in as a comprehensive solution provider, offering innovative and customer-focused parking management services.
Parking Services Ltd has established itself as a trusted name in the parking industry by delivering tailored solutions that meet the diverse needs of its clients. Whether it is managing a busy commercial parking lot, a residential complex, or a large-scale event venue, the company ensures smooth operations and enhanced user experience.
Comprehensive Parking Management Solutions
One of the key strengths of Parking Services Ltd lies in its ability to offer end-to-end parking management services. From initial planning and design to implementation and daily operations, the company handles every aspect with precision. Their services include parking enforcement, valet services, permit management, and traffic control, all designed to optimize space utilization and reduce congestion.
By integrating modern technologies such as automated ticketing systems, mobile payment options, and real-time monitoring, Parking Services Ltd ensures that Parking Services Ltd facilities are not only efficient but also user-friendly. These advanced systems help minimize waiting times and improve overall convenience for drivers.
Enhancing Customer Experience
Customer satisfaction is at the core of Parking Services Ltd’s operations. The company understands that parking is often the first and last interaction a customer has with a location, making it a crucial part of the overall experience. To address this, they focus on providing seamless entry and exit processes, clear signage, and well-maintained facilities.
Their trained staff members are professional, courteous, and always ready to assist customers. Whether guiding drivers to available spaces or handling inquiries, the team ensures a positive and stress-free parking experience. This commitment to service excellence sets Parking Services Ltd apart from its competitors.
Sustainable and Smart Parking Solutions
As environmental concerns continue to grow, Parking Services Ltd is committed to promoting sustainable practices. The company incorporates eco-friendly initiatives such as energy-efficient lighting, electric vehicle (EV) charging stations, and smart parking systems that reduce unnecessary driving and emissions.
Smart parking technology is a game-changer in the industry, allowing users to locate available spaces through mobile apps or digital displays. This not only saves time but also reduces fuel consumption and environmental impact. Parking Services Ltd actively embraces these innovations to create greener and smarter parking environments.
Customized Solutions for Diverse Needs
Every parking facility is unique, and Parking Services Ltd recognizes the importance of customization. The company works closely with clients to understand their specific requirements and develop solutions that align with their goals. Whether it’s a hospital requiring 24/7 access, a shopping mall handling high traffic volumes, or an office building needing secure parking, tailored strategies ensure optimal performance.
Their flexibility and adaptability make them a preferred choice for a wide range of industries. By analyzing traffic patterns, peak hours, and user behavior, Parking Services Ltd designs systems that maximize efficiency and profitability.
Advanced Security Measures
Security is a major concern in parking facilities, and Parking Services Ltd takes it seriously. The company implements robust security measures, including surveillance cameras, access control systems, and on-site personnel to ensure the safety of both vehicles and users.
These measures not only prevent theft and vandalism but also create a sense of trust and reliability among customers. With safety being a top priority, Parking Services Ltd continues to invest in the latest security technologies to maintain high standards.
Supporting Business Growth
Efficient parking management can significantly impact a business’s success. Poor parking facilities can drive customers away, while well-managed spaces enhance accessibility and satisfaction. Parking Services Ltd helps businesses create a positive impression by ensuring smooth parking operations.
By optimizing space usage and reducing congestion, the company enables businesses to accommodate more customers without expanding physical infrastructure. This leads to increased revenue opportunities and improved customer retention.
Future of Parking with Parking Services Ltd
The future of parking is evolving rapidly with advancements in technology and changing urban landscapes. Parking Services Ltd is at the forefront of this transformation, continuously adapting to new trends and innovations. From integrating artificial intelligence to implementing contactless solutions, the company is committed to staying ahead of the curve.
As cities grow and mobility patterns change, the demand for efficient parking solutions will only increase. Parking Services Ltd is well-positioned to meet these challenges by offering forward-thinking strategies that combine technology, sustainability, and customer-centric approaches.
Conclusion
Parking Services Ltd has emerged as a reliable and innovative partner in the parking management industry. With its comprehensive services, focus on customer satisfaction, and commitment to sustainability, the company continues to set new standards in the field.
By leveraging advanced technologies and customized solutions, Parking Services Ltd not only addresses current parking challenges but also prepares for the future. Whether for businesses, residential complexes, or public spaces, the company provides efficient, secure, and user-friendly parking solutions that make a real difference.
In a world where convenience and efficiency are paramount, Parking Services Ltd stands as a leader, transforming the way parking is managed and experienced.

24/7 Motorcycle Towing Service for Emergencies and Breakdowns

Motorcycles offer freedom, convenience, and efficiency on the road, but like any vehicle, they are not immune to unexpected breakdowns or accidents. Whether it’s a flat tire, engine failure, or a collision, being stranded on the roadside can be stressful and even dangerous. This is where a 24/7 motorcycle towing service becomes essential. With round-the-clock availability, these services ensure that riders receive immediate help whenever and wherever they need it.
The Importance of 24/7 Availability
Emergencies rarely happen at convenient times. A motorcycle can break down late at night, during a long road trip, or in adverse weather conditions. A towing service that operates 24/7 ensures that riders are never left helpless. Whether it’s midnight or early morning, professional assistance is just a phone call away.
Having access to a reliable towing service at all hours also provides peace of mind. Riders can travel confidently, knowing that help is always available if something goes wrong. This is particularly important for those who frequently ride long distances or commute daily.
Common Motorcycle Emergencies
Motorcycle breakdowns can occur for various reasons, many of which require immediate attention. Some of the most common issues include:
- Flat Tires: Punctures or worn-out tires can leave a motorcycle immobile.
- Battery Failure: A dead battery can prevent the bike from starting.
- Engine Problems: Mechanical failures can occur unexpectedly, especially in older motorcycles.
- Fuel Shortage: Running out of fuel in an unfamiliar area can be inconvenient and risky.
- Accidents: Even minor accidents can make a motorcycle unsafe to ride.
In such situations, attempting to fix the problem without proper tools or expertise can worsen the damage. A professional motorcycle towing near me ensures the bike is handled safely and transported to a repair facility.
Specialized Equipment for Safe Towing
Motorcycles require different towing techniques compared to cars. A standard tow truck is not suitable unless it is equipped with specialized tools designed for motorcycles. Professional towing services use equipment such as flatbed trucks, wheel chocks, and soft straps to secure the bike without causing damage.
Proper handling is crucial because motorcycles are more delicate and less stable than other vehicles. Experienced technicians know how to load, secure, and transport motorcycles safely, preventing scratches, dents, or further mechanical issues.
Fast Response Time
In emergencies, time is critical. A 24/7 motorcycle towing service prioritizes quick response times to ensure riders are not left waiting for long periods. Fast assistance is especially important in situations where the rider is stranded in an unsafe location, such as a busy highway or a remote area.
Many towing companies use advanced dispatch systems and GPS tracking to locate the nearest available unit. This allows them to reach customers بسرعة and provide timely support.
Professional and Trained Staff
A reputable towing service employs trained professionals who understand the unique needs of motorcycle owners. These experts are skilled in handling different types of bikes, from sport motorcycles to cruisers and touring bikes.
In addition to towing, many services also offer basic roadside assistance, such as jump-starting a battery or delivering fuel. This can save time and money by resolving minor issues on the spot without the need for towing.
Cost-Effective and Convenient
While some riders may hesitate to call a towing service due to cost concerns, the reality is that professional assistance can prevent more expensive repairs. Improper handling or attempting DIY fixes can cause further damage to the motorcycle.
Many towing services offer transparent pricing and affordable rates, making them accessible to a wide range of riders. Some even provide membership plans or insurance partnerships that cover towing costs.
Safety and Peace of Mind
Safety should always be the top priority for any motorcyclist. Being stranded on the roadside exposes riders to potential hazards, including traffic and weather conditions. A 24/7 towing service minimizes these risks by providing quick and reliable assistance.
Moreover, knowing that help is always available allows riders to focus on enjoying their journey rather than worrying about potential breakdowns. This sense of security is invaluable, especially for those who rely on their motorcycles for daily transportation.
Choosing the Right Towing Service
When selecting a motorcycle towing service, it’s important to consider factors such as reliability, response time, and customer reviews. Look for a company that specializes in motorcycle towing rather than general vehicle towing. This ensures that your bike will be handled with care and expertise.
Additionally, check whether the service offers nationwide coverage or operates in your frequently traveled areas. Having a trusted towing provider saved in your contacts can make a significant difference during emergencies.
Conclusion
A 24/7 motorcycle towing service is an essential resource for every rider. From unexpected breakdowns to emergency situations, these services provide timely assistance, ensuring safety and convenience. With specialized equipment, trained professionals, and fast response times, they offer a reliable solution for handling roadside emergencies.
Investing in or having access to a dependable towing service not only protects your motorcycle but also gives you the confidence to ride without worry. No matter when or where a problem occurs, help is always just a call away.
